Title: Information Systems Security Officer (ISSO)
Location: MD, Annapolis Junction
Req Number: AES15337

Position Description:
The Annapolis Junction office of Applied Engineering and Sciences (AES) has a new opportunity for a motivated Information Systems Security Officer (ISSO). The ISSO will ensure that management, operational and technical controls for securing customer and corporate IT systems are in place and followed. They will ensure that appropriate steps are taken to implement information security requirements.

Experience Requirements:
Bachelors Degree in Science, Math, Engineering and 2-5 years relevant experience with the following:

1. Support Certification and Accreditation activities by developing the overall System Security Document and the Information Systems Security Plan which contains all necessary procedures, instructions, operating plans and guidance. The Engineer will also implement and monitor these plans.

2.Developing and implementing documentation outlining system operating environment (overall mission, floor layout, hardware configuration, software, type of information processed, user organizations and security clearances, operating mode, interconnections to other systems/networks of users, their security personnel, and associated responsibilities).

3. Developing or revising system-specific security safeguards and local operating procedures that are based on relevant guidelines and regulations.

4. Providing IT security consulting to system owners as to the other security documents (security incident reports, equipment/software inventories, operating instructions, technical vulnerability reports, contingency plans, etc.).

5. Providing expertise in classified and unclassified ratings to customers.

Professionals with CISSP, CISM or similar certifications and credentials are especially encouraged to apply.

Applicants selected will be subject to a government security investigation and must meet eligibility requirements for access to classified information.
Candidate must possess a current Top Secret clearance with ability to obtain Lifestyle Polygraph.
